Replace the arbitrary software-reset call from the device-probe
method, because:
- It is defective. To work correctly, it should be two byte writes,
not a single word write. As it stands, it does nothing.
- Some devices with sx150x expanders installed have their NRESET pins
ganged on the same line, so resetting one causes the others to reset -
not a nice thing to do arbitrarily!
- The probe, usually taking place at boot, implies a recent hard-reset,
so a software reset at this point is just a waste of energy anyway.
Therefore, make it optional, defaulting to off, as this will match the
common case of probing at powerup and also matches the current broken
no-op behavior.

Previously, it was possible for ack_mmc_irqs() to clear pending interrupt
bits in the CTL_STATUS register, even though the interrupt handler had not
been called. This was because of a race that existed when doing a
read-modify-write sequence on CTL_STATUS. After the read step in this
sequence, if an interrupt occurred (causing one of the bits in CTL_STATUS
to be set) the write step would inadvertently clear it.
Observed with the TMIO_STAT_RXRDY bit together with CMD53 on AR6002 and
BCM4318 SDIO cards in polled mode.
This patch eliminates this race by only writing to CTL_STATUS and clearing
the interrupts that were passed as an argument to ack_mmc_irqs()."

Much (but not all) of the RTC state is kept in the RTC peripheral which
has its own power domain. Periodically (1 HZ), that state is synced from
one power domain to the other (peripheral->core). When we are resuming,
we need to wait for the sync to occur so that we don't get a mismatch of
reading undefined state in the rest of the driver.
Further, once the externally maintained bits have been synced back into
the core, we then need to restore the bits maintained in the core. In our
particular case, that is just the write completion interrupt bit.
If we don't do any of this, working with the RTC causes ~5 second delays
from time to time after waking up due to the write completion interrupt
never firing.

ahci_do_softreset() compared the current time and deadline in reverse
when calculating timeout for SRST issue. The result is that if
@deadline is in future, SRST is issued with 0 timeout, which hasn't
caused any problem because it later waits for DRDY with the correct
timeout. If deadline is already exceeded by the time SRST is about to
be issued, the timeout calculation underflows and if the device
doesn't respond, timeout doesn't trigger for a _very_ long time.
Reverse the incorrect comparison order.

During suspend, the power.completion is expected to be set when a
device has not yet started suspending. Set it on init to fix a
corner case where a device is resumed when its parent has never
suspended.
Consider three drivers, A, B, and C. The parent of A is C, and C
has async_suspend set. On boot, C->power.completion is initialized
to 0.
During the first suspend:
suspend_devices_and_enter(...)
dpm_resume(...)
device_suspend(A)
device_suspend(B) returns error, aborts suspend
dpm_resume_end(...)
dpm_resume(...)
device_resume(A)
dpm_wait(A->parent == C)
wait_for_completion(C->power.completion)
The wait_for_completion will never complete, because
complete_all(C->power.completion) will only be called from
device_suspend(C) or device_resume(C), neither of which is called
if suspend is aborted before C.
After a successful suspend->resume cycle, where B doesn't abort
suspend, C->power.completion is left in the completed state by the
call to device_resume(C), and the same call path will work if B
aborts suspend.

During a stress testing in a large cluster, multiple close event are
detected and BUG() is hit in the iWARP core. The cause is that the
active node gave up while waiting for an MPA response from the peer
and tried to close the connection by sending RST. The passive node
driver receives the RST but is waiting for MPA response from the user.
When the MPA accept is received, the driver offloads the connection
and sends a CLOSE event. The driver gets an AE indicating RESET
received and also sends a CLOSE event, hitting a BUG().
Fix this by correcting RESET handling and sending CLOSE events.

niu_get_ethtool_tcam_all() assumes that its output buffer is the right
size, and warns before returning if it is not. However, the output
buffer size is under user control and ETHTOOL_GRXCLSRLALL is an
unprivileged ethtool command. Therefore this is at least a local
denial-of-service vulnerability.
Change it to check before writing each entry and to return an error if
the buffer is already full.
